Job Description:

Our Performance and Reliability teams are leading the improvements, optimization, and availability of applications across the Disney organization and business units, taking a consultative approach to Reliability Engineering by supporting, educating, mentoring, and delivering automation to foster performance and resiliency in best practice.

The Senior Site Reliability Engineer is a key member of our Performance and Reliability embedded teams. We focus on planning, scoping, solution architecting, software design, and implementation based on functional and performance capability requirements. We leverage cloud-native, commercial, and open-source tools and frameworks to solve complex business needs.  These solutions touch a wide range of functional areas.  This role will collaborate with Software Engineers, Product Owners, and others across teams and business areas to influence solutions and platforms across the organization.

Responsibilities:

  • Build solutions for problems of sizable scope and complexity that have been successfully deployed to customers.
  • Champions Infrastructure as Code (IaC); provides thought leadership; establishes enterprise-level infrastructure patterns.
  • Builds and enhances Continuous Integration and Delivery (CI/CD) pipelines.
  • Regularly review existing systems, policies, and practices, while identifying solutions that enhance service delivery efficiency, and enhance the current environment.
  • Mentors less experienced engineers. Collaborates with product engineering leaders to find innovative solutions for moderately complex problems.
  • Writes code that establishes and enhances frameworks, typically for software programs and systems that have little or no precedent.
  • Reviews code for the design, testability, and clear usability.
  • Develops specifications for assigned components, projects or fixes.
  • Builds solutions that scale and perform.
  • Participates in project proposal, architecture, and design. Contributes to architecture design and implementation of assigned projects and may lead in the effort.
  • Oversees technical maintenance. Performs troubleshooting for systems that tend to be large and highly complex.
  • Design, development, documentation and/or testing.
  • Applies experience to resolve a variety of complex issues.

Basic Qualifications:

  • 7+ years within the Reliability Engineering field.
  • Well-versed with Reliability Engineering principles, patterns, and best practices.
  • Ability to understand the business domain from both a technical and product viewpoint.
  • 5+ Years experience working with AWS Cloud Infrastructure and resources.
  • 5+ Years experience in designing and implementing automation tools.
  • 5+ Years experience running and monitoring large scale distributed systems
  • Proficient in Python and/or other coding language.
  • Well-versed with modern infrastructure services and concepts such as containerization, distributed systems and microservices.
  • Experience designing and implementing automation tools.
  • Well-versed in Software Engineering principles and patterns.
  • Experience working with globally distributed teams.
  • Experience as a coach and mentor within a business environment.
  • Experience working within an Agile environment.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science or related field, or equivalent training or work experience.

The hiring range for this position in Seattle, WA and New York, NY is $142,600.00 to $191,100.00 per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ate’s ge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A bonus and/or long-term incentive units may be provided as part of the compensation package, in addition to the full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its, dependent on the level and position offered.
